I'll be in the Albany area for several days before Christmas. Just wondered if any of you know of any fun, family-oriented things that are going on in the area at that time?
post #2 of 6

Empire State Museum

This museum usually has a good assortment of displays for different age levels. I think admission is still free. There's a large underground
plaza that will likely have holiday events.
post #3 of 6
the NY State Museum gets my vote too!
especially popular is the free carousel on the second floor, and there is a fee skating rink on the plaza.

also albany times union is the newspaper, and there can be some good links there closer to the date you'll be in the city.
